The Fiji Airways Men’s National 7's team defeated Kenya 24-17 in their first pool match of the London 7s.
Aminiasi Tuimaba scored the first try within thirty seconds into the game before Kenya replied with a try.
Fiji’s second try came from Meli Derenalagi.
Kenya cross the try line just before half to level the points at 12-all.

Tuimaba scored his second try just two minute in the second half.
Kenya managed to score their third try in the third minute of the second half of the match to square the points at 17-all.

Fiji Captain, Paula Dranisinukula secured the win for Fiji with a try.
Fiji will now take on France at 12.42am tomorrow and will play their last pool match against Samoa at 3.48am tomorrow.
The Cup quarterfinals will start at 9.58pm tomorrow, Cup semifinals will start at 1.48am Monday and the Cup final will be played at 4.57am Monday.
Barring any upsets, the Fiji is likely to meet England or Scotland in the quarter final, they are likely to take on USA or Argentina in the semifinal, or New Zealand or South Africa in the final.
